The South Pole

An Account of the Norwegian Antarctic Expedition in the Fram (1910-1912)

More about the book

The narrative details Captain Roald Amundsen's historic journey as he and his team became the first to reach the South Pole on December 14, 1911. It vividly recounts the hardships faced during the expedition, providing insight into the challenges of polar exploration. Accompanied by maps and charts, the account offers a comprehensive view of the journey, capturing both the triumphs and trials of Amundsen's pioneering adventure.
